2010 State Championship Playoffs
UA Edges Kilbourne for State Championship In a hard fought game, Upper Arlington knocked off Kilbourne and won the Div. 1 State Championship 10-8. The Wolves battled back from a 7-3 halftime deficit and out scored the Golden Bears in the second half by 2 goals but it was not enough to close the gap. Conor Igoe lead Kilbourne with 3 goals and Charlie Bassani chipped in 2.
Div. 1 State Championship : Sat. June 5 Kilbourne 8 Upper Arlington 10
State Semi-finals : Wed. June 2
Kilbourne 8 Medina 7
Regional Final : Sat. May 29
Kilbourne 14 Sylvania Southview 8
Regional Semi-finals : Wed. May 26 Kilbourne 18 Green-Akron 5
Regional Quarter Finals : Sat. May 22 Kilbourne 20 Westerville Central 4

Four Seniors Make First Team All-State - Jun 7, 2010 Four Seniors Make First Team All-State For the first time this decade, the Wolves have four players who have made first team All-Ohio. Will Campbell and Conor Igoe were named first team midfield, and Cory Spencer and Jake Herteinstein received first team honors at attack and defense. All four players are seniors. Also, Will Campbell was named 2010 Ohio Midfielder of the Year.
